What You Should to Know After an 18-Wheeler Crash

What should one do immediately following an 18-wheeler accident? The primary concern is ensuring protection. Individuals involved should check for injuries and, if capable, relocate to a secure area away from traffic. Calling emergency services is essential to report the accident and receive medical assistance. Gathering documentation is also vital; people should take pictures of the location, vehicle damage, and any apparent wounds. Collecting contact information from witnesses can strengthen future claims.

Next, it is essential to exchange information with the truck driver, including insurance details and truck registration numbers. Refrain from discussing fault or offering remarks that could be construed as admissions of liability. Carefully recording all details can benefit in future proceedings. Finally, seeking medical treatment, even if injuries seem minor, can assure proper treatment and documentation. This early action sets the foundation for any subsequent legal and insurance processes.

Gathering Evidence: Key Steps to Reinforce Your Case

Compiling evidence is indispensable for crafting a powerful case following an 18-wheeler accident. This process begins with obtaining police reports, which deliver official records of the incident, including details about the accident's cause and involved parties. Eyewitness statements can also be priceless, offering firsthand accounts that may corroborate the victim's version of events.

Photographic documentation should be collected, recording the location, damage to vehicles, and pertinent road conditions. Furthermore, it is crucial to secure any existing video footage from adjacent surveillance cameras or traffic cameras, as this can provide objective insights into the accident.

Medical documentation detailing harm incurred during the accident are crucial for establishing the extent of damages. Finally, reviewing the trucking company's upkeep records and driver logs can uncover potential negligence or violations. Each component of evidence adds to a comprehensive comprehension of the case, significantly enhancing the likelihood of a favorable outcome.

Kinds Of Potential Damages

Managing the difficulties of an 18-wheeler accident case demands a solid knowledge of the varieties of potential financial recovery that victims can pursue. Victims are able to obtain compensatory damages, which encompass medical costs, wage loss, and vehicle damage. Further, suffering and pain damages may be filed for, illustrating the psychological and bodily suffering resulting from the accident. In certain instances, punitive awards may furthermore be awarded, meant to hold accountable the liable party for improper conduct, such as reckless driving or gross carelessness. Furthermore, victims can pursue damages for reduced life enjoyment, particularly if their engagement in regular tasks has been significantly reduced. Understanding these types is vital for victims to properly manage their available legal choices.

How Much Does Hiring an 18-Wheeler Crash Attorney Typically Cost?

Engaging an 18-wheeler accident attorney usually demands between 25% to 40% of the compensation, contingent on the case's complexity. Many lawyers take cases with contingency fees, asking for no advance payment.

What Is the Standard Timeframe for Resolving an 18-Wheeler Collision Case?

The typical schedule for resolving an 18-wheeler accident case spans multiple months to a few years. Components affecting this duration include investigation intricacy, discussions, and likely court proceedings, often drawing out the overall approach.

Can I handle My Case Without an Lawyer?

Handling an 18-wheeler incident claim without an counsel is manageable, but it presents significant risks. Working through legal complexities, communicating with insurers, and understanding accountability often necessitate professional expertise to ensure suitable damages and protect one's rights.

What Results if the Truck Driver Was Uninsured or Underinsured?

If the truck driver lacked proper insurance, pursuing damages might prove challenging. Victims could consider options such as their own insurance policies, underinsured motorist protection, or submitting a claim against the trucking company, if applicable.

What Considerations Should I Follow to Pick the Correct Legal Counsel for My Case?

In order to select the right attorney, one should research their experience with 18-wheeler accidents, review client feedback, assess interpersonal skills, and guarantee knowledge of relevant laws to effectively navigate the intricacies of the case.
